Back in May I was all set to start laying track and I took one last look at the state of Lakefield's backdrop. I knew that the blue I had chosen for the sky was too pale under the actual lighting conditions, but I wasn't sure how much it bugged me. I realized that if I were going to change it, this was the last "easiest" time to change it before trackwork was down. So I bit the bullet and removed the benchwork from the walls. I did the repaint this weekend:

One lesson I learned when I built the benchwork - do knot forget to check for knots!

[Image: IMG_8741a-1.jpg]

I was in a hurry and forgot to check. Luckily the split went to the bottom rather than the top, so the joist wasn't wasted.
